Exam success for Max Sapsed!

By Citywide Financial
May 21, 2025

Max SapsedWe’re thrilled to celebrate Max’s recent success in passing the RO1: Regulation and Ethics exam—his first significant milestone as part of the apprenticeship programme he began just eight months ago. RO1 isn’t just any exam; it’s a formal assessment within his course, and it covers some of the most critical foundations of the financial planning profession. From understanding the structure of the UK financial services industry to learning about legal frameworks, ethical responsibilities, and how regulation protects consumers, it’s a comprehensive introduction to the field.

Max approached the challenge with curiosity and his usual brilliant sense of humour, saying:

“Now I am able to understand why there are so many rules and regulations in place within our industry and why we need to be so careful—not just with the advice we give but how we deliver and maintain it. I’m now able to see how the entire UK financial sector is regulated.”

Despite the heavy subject matter (and now the occasional eye-roll at the word “regulation”), Max managed to find the silver lining:

“The most enjoyable part—although I’d happily never hear about regulation again—was learning something new and getting to test the advisors’ knowledge from time to time during my studies. It was quite amusing watching them sweat!”

Not one to rest on his laurels, Max is already diving into the next module, hoping it might be “a bit more fun than regulation.” We have no doubt he’ll tackle it with the same sharp focus and spirit. Well done, Max—excellent work.
